Summary: staging gateway (Gatewright) is applying the production rate-limit tier, throttling the Pelham team's load tests at 50 rps instead of 500. Root cause appears to be a copied env file from the prod deploy. Fix: replace the tier setting and re-issue the staging limiter credential. The corrected env entry follows on the next line:

vault entry, fadup-tagag: RELAY_SECRET8=2fd92179

## Build Provenance: The Great Cron Drift of Q3

Quick note for whoever inherits the Mossgate pipeline. Our nightly provenance snapshots started landing 40 minutes late because the cron host's timezone got reset during an OS upgrade — nobody noticed for two weeks. Snapshots taken during the drift window have mismatched timestamps in their attestation metadata, so don't trust them blindly; re-verify against the artifact store. We re-ran everything cleanly afterward. The first trustworthy snapshot after the fix carries the identifier shown below.

build token for tawif-bahip: htk31_68bba16e1afabfef4ecc69408c06f16

Quarterly Planning Note — Branch Managers

For Q4, the large-deal discount framework changes: orders above 250 units of the Merrowvale series qualify for a tiered discount, capped at 10% without regional sign-off. Document every exception in the deal log, including competitor context. Margins eroded last quarter from undocumented concessions; this must stop. The policy shift reflects the direction set out below.

internal memo for kajep-tawip: The renewal with Holaelix Group closes at $10 million a year, 5 percent below the last contract. Project Wenael slips by two quarters because of the tooling delay.